Transaction ebb8938cca560dff87e90a12680fcdb124b8d9eb3caa9e8cc75b458578019f70
1 Input
1 Output
-
ebb8938cca560dff87e90a12680fcdb124b8d9eb3caa9e8cc75b458578019f70:0
- value
- 96568
- script pubkey
- OP_0 OP_PUSHBYTES_20 1708fca3f85e76789aae84306916b12ea2d0589a
- address
- bc1qzuy0eglctem83x4wsscxj943963dqky6kqmn7p